Phu Rua weather in September (Loei Province, Thailand)
How is the weather in Phu Rua in September? Here's what the weather might have in store during this month.
In September, Phu Rua typically experiences
very high temperatures
and heavy rainfall.
Daytime temperatures hover around 31°C,
while nights can cool down to about 23°C.
While these temperatures are typical, some days might be even hotter. Always be prepared for the unexpected spikes in warmth. Dressing in lightweight and breathable outfits will help you stay cool. Don't forget to stay hydrated and wear sun protection to handle the heat better.
Phu Rua in September falls under the rainy season with heavy rainfall, averaging around 248 mm for the month. When we look at the climate data from the last 30 years, we can expect around 20 days of rain.
The area enjoys a balanced 146 hours of sunlight. Ensuring it's neither too overcast nor too sunny.
If you're looking for dry conditions and comfortable temperatures, September may not be the ideal month to visit Phu Rua. January, February, November and December generally stand out with the best circumstances. While August and September tend to showcase less optimal conditions.
